Today, remote court reporting tasks are anticipated to remain the norm. The process for remote court depositions is simple. As soon as the day and also time are agreed on for a deposition, a court reporter gathers all the essential digital tools and details to be ready. This consists of testing any type of equipment or software application as well as sharing dial-in seminar codes with all parties.


The Basic Principles Of Court Reporters


Throughout the deposition, the court press reporter will upload and also introduce any kind of relevant displays as files or images. Depending upon the demands of the deposition, they might additionally have real-time transcripts to describe throughout the phone call. These can have particular sections highlighted when asked for by the lawyers on the telephone call.


The US Bureau of Labor Stats states that a court press reporter earns a typical salary of simply over $60,000 although this can go up to over $100,000. The making possible clearly relies on years of experience however it's also to how you manage your job. Some court press reporters successfully carve out discover this info here a particular niche for themselves indicating they can ask for greater incomes.

In the Armed force, court reporters create word-for-word transcriptions at trials, depositions, administrative hearings, as well as various other lawful proceedings. They tape-record the process and also prepare or supervise preparation as well as assembly of typewritten, summed up, or verbatim records. Stenotype reporter assess records of procedures for administrative efficiency and technological precision.
